ErgoPlus Industrial is a cloud-based ergonomic assessment platform tailored for industrial environments, enabling users to perform standardized risk assessments like RULA, REBA, NIOSH Lifting Equation, Snook Tables, and over 20 other validated methods via web or mobile app. It centralizes data collection, tracks trends over time, and generates customizable reports to support proactive ergonomics programs and regulatory compliance. The software helps organizations identify, prioritize, and mitigate MSD risks, improving worker safety and productivity.

Jack by Siemens is an advanced digital human modeling software within the Tecnomatix suite, specialized for ergonomic assessments in manufacturing and product design. It allows users to simulate human postures, tasks, and interactions in virtual environments to evaluate risks like repetitive strain and lifting hazards using standards such as RULA, REBA, and NIOSH. Seamlessly integrated with Siemens NX and Teamcenter, it supports early-stage design optimization to reduce workplace injuries and improve productivity.

DELMIA I-Embody, part of Dassault Systèmes' DELMIA suite on the 3DEXPERIENCE platform, is a sophisticated digital human modeling software for virtual ergonomic assessments. It enables precise simulation of human postures, movements, forces, and interactions with products or environments to evaluate risks like strain, reachability, and fatigue using validated biomechanical models. Ideal for manufacturing and design validation, it supports static/dynamic analyses, including RULA, REBA, and NIOSH methods, with population variability for diverse demographics.

AnyBody Modeling System (AMS) is a sophisticated biomechanics software platform designed for detailed musculoskeletal modeling and simulation, particularly suited for ergonomic assessments. It enables users to create full-body human models to analyze postures, movements, and tasks, computing muscle forces, joint loads, and fatigue risks with high fidelity. The software integrates with CAD systems and motion capture data, making it ideal for virtual prototyping in ergonomics, automotive, and manufacturing industries.

Ergo/IBV, developed by the Bioengineering Institute of Valencia (ibv.org), is a specialized ergonomic assessment software for evaluating musculoskeletal risks in workplaces. It utilizes advanced 3D human body models and validated biomechanical algorithms to analyze tasks such as manual handling, repetitive movements, pushing/pulling, and static postures. The tool generates detailed reports compliant with standards like NIOSH, ISO 11228, and EU directives, aiding in risk mitigation and regulatory compliance.
